CITY OF LA PORTE
SINGLE-FAMILY NEW CONSTRUCTION &
DOWN PAYMENT AND CLOSING COSTS ASSISTANCE PROGRAMS
Letter of Agreement for Professional Services
Background
The City of La Porte received grant funds, made available by the Harris County Office of Housing and Economic
Development (OHED), from the U.S. Department of Housing & Urban Development (HUD) through the Home
Investment Partnership (HOME) Program. These funds will be available to construct new single-family housing.
Th~se funds will also provide assistance to home buyers in the form of down payment and closing costs for 11 newly
constructed single-family units in La Porte's Northside neighborhood.
Southeast Texas Housing Finance Corporation (SETH) will provide professional administrative services associated
with this grant on behalf of the City. Their responsibilities are described in the "Scope of Services" section below. In
addition, program details are included as an attachment to this document.
Scone of Services
The proposed scope of services is as follows:
1. Preparation of Program Guidelines and Materials:
· SETH shall prepare program guidelines within the parameters of HOME program regulations.
· SETH shall prepare all necessary forms and form letters.
· SETH shall submit guidelines and materials to the City of La Porte for approval prior to
implementation of the program.
2. Marketing of the Program:
· At the request of the City of La Porte, SETH shall market availability of the program through
various media sources, including, but not limited to: television, print media, radio, and PSA's.
All sources (both English and Spanish) should be utilized.
· SETH shall prepare brochures and/or fact sheets regarding the program and its parameters for
prospective participants, lending institutions, etc. in both English and Spanish.
3. Referral of Participants:
. Applicants for the program shall be obtained through referrals from a participating lending
institution, the City of La Porte, and other sources, including Sheila Frye & Associates through a
contract with the City of La Porte. Applicants may contact SETH directly for assistance.
. SETH shall inform the applicants of the basic program eligibility requirements and procedures.
. Ifneeded, the applicant shall be informed of the participating lending institutions to obtain a
mortgage application and Letter of Referral and/or to the Homebuyer Counseling/Education
Program.

4. Intake:
· SETH shall have applicant fill out intake application if not completed
by Sheila Frye & Associates during pre-screening & pre-qualification.
· SETH shall obtain all pertinent information regarding the proposed property, including but not
limited to:
A. Dates: application, homebuyer education, referral
B. Purchase property address with zip code
C. Census track number for both current and property addresses
D. Sales price as indicated on the sales contract
E. Loan amount, interest rate, loan terms, and estimated payment
F. Number of bedrooms
G. Appraised value, if available
H. Lender name, contact, and phone number
I. Title company, name, contact, and phone number.
S. Income Eligibility Verification:
· Using the Section 8 Program and/or HOME definition for annual (gross) income, verify the
applicant's anticipated income. Income verification is valid for a six-month period following
receipt of information. If the loan is not closed within six months, income must be re-verified.
· Applicants who owe debts to the City of La Porte shall be deemed ineligible.
6. Environmental Review:
· SETH shall perform an abbreviated environmental review of the property for the following items:
. A. Model Energy Code
B. Flood Disaster Protection Act
C. Runway Clear Zones and Clear Zones
D. Coastal Barriers Resources Act
7. Property Appraisal:
· An appraisal of the property by a qualified third-party. The appraised property value must be
equal to or less than the published FHA 203(b) mortgage limits adjusted for size and type of
housing or by the limits imposed by HOME program regulations or Harris County OBED or the
City of La Porte.
8. Assistance Determination:
· SETH shall review applicant's affordable payment.
· SETH shall review estimated amount of down payment and closing costs.
· SETH shall determine amount of home buyer program assistance and homebuyer's participation.
9. Inspection:
· SETH shall conduct inspection of the proposed property utilizing, at a minimum, the Section 8
HQS Inspection Report form or other standards as requested by the City of La Porte.
· Should the property fail inspection; a re-inspection must be made after deficiencies are corrected.
10. Loan Documents:
· SETH shall prepare a Deed of Trust and Assignment of Lien, which includes the Loan Recapture
Provisions and subordinates to the prime lender.
· SETH shall maintain copies of all loan documents in the participant's file.
11. Loan Closing:
· SETH shall prepare final determination of down payment and closing costs, including amount of
home buyer program assistance and the homebuyer's share.
· SETH shall inform all parties of the financial settlement.
· SETH shall submit all pertinent information to the City of La Porte as required to prepare the
"project set up" and "completion" reports in IDIS and request for funding.

12. Files:
· SETH shall prepare and review file for completeness to ensure all necessary documentation is
included. Within 90 days of completion of the program, the files will be delivered to the City of
La Porte.
· Records shall be maintained for a period of 5 years after the Period of Affordability. Should the
SETH and/or the City of La Porte terminate or end any agreements to administer the Homebuyers
Program, all files shall become the property of the City of La Porte.
Compensation
Compensation for the above mentioned will occur upon a drawdown schedule mutually agreed upon by the City of
La Porte and SETH. This work shall not exceed seventeen thousand five hundred dollars ($17,500) without prior
authorization from the City. In addition, a status report and invoices shall be submitted monthly.
